Our Client Hackney Council, is looking for a Personal Advisor to join their Leaving Care Team. This is an exciting opportunity to join the Leaving Care Service as a Personal Advisor to work alongside Social Workers and Personal Advisors and report to the Team Manager. Whether you have previously worked in a statutory setting as a Personal Advisor or have experience of working directly with young people aged 18 – 25 living in the community, we would like to hear from you. The role involves working together with the Virtual School, accommodation providers and PMU to ensure that care leavers are supported and prepared for independence. Good engagement and organisational skills are essential in holding a caseload of up to 25 care leavers and reviewing Pathway Plans in a timely way. An Education qualification of NVQ Level 3 or equivalent child and family training is required. An enhanced DBS check will be required for this role.
